Maksim Chmerkovskiy has a bone to pick with this “Dancing with the Stars” move.
The former DWTS professional spoke candidly about why he disagrees with the show’s decision to hire Taylor Swift’s backup dancer Jan Ravnik as a professional for its current 34th season.
“I’m sorry, but Jan doesn’t need to be a Dancing with the Stars pro at all,” Max said on the Oct. 24 episode of his wife Peta Murgatroyd’s podcast, The Penthouse with Peta. “There’s zero underlying technology, zero quality, zero understanding of the partnership. Brother, I’m getting emotional. That’s ridiculous, this is unrealistic. How blind must we be? God forbid we say what’s clearly there.”
And he proved that Yang and partner Jen Affleck’s Oct. 21 performance on Wicked Night mattered.
“He had no idea what a foxtrot was,” Max continued. “How do you expect him to teach that and convey that message in a format that’s completely different than ballroom dancing? We got this criticism a few weeks ago, and I thought, ‘Brother, is someone going to explain that to him?'”
